SpaceDev's hybrids use Nitrous Oxide. It has a tendency to decompose when exposed to too much heat. I don't think you would use it has a regen coolant.
But maybe you could have a separate fluid in a closed cooling loop, using the NOX tank as a heat sink, and maintaing NOX pressure & temperature as an added bonus. (A vapour pressurized NOX tank gets colder as it empties) |
